Living in Southeast Alabama we get enough oppressive heat and humidity, so we typically steer clear of Central Florida during the summertime. However, given that Tara is a teacher now, we must adjust our vacation plans accordingly and endure the “air you can wear”.
The last weekend in June we spent 4 days and 3 nights at Disney’s Pop Century Resort and visited EPCOT, Magic Kingdom, and Hollywood Studios. There was so much new stuff to see and do this time, here are the highlights:
- Character breakfast at Toplino’s Terrace at Disney’s Riviera Resort
- Seeing the manatees at Sea Base at EPCOT for the first time
- Roundup Rodeo BBQ at Hollywood Studios
- Meeting Tigger and Piglet at The Crystal Palace at Magic Kingdom
- Riding the Walt Disney World Railroad for the first time at Magic Kingdom
- Riding Star Wars: Rise of the Resistance for the first time in 3 years at Hollywood Studios
- All of the wonderful topiaries for the International Flower & Garden Festival at EPCOT
- Wyatt adding several new collectibles to his Orange Bird collection
- Visiting The Lego Store where the kiddos built their own mini figures
- And as always, eating amazing food and lots of retail therapy!
